How do you set up a urn fountain?
How do you set up a urn fountain?
Dig Reservoir Smooth sand with the back of a rake, then place the reservoir in the hole. It should sit level, and the top should rest just at or slightly above ground level. Fill reservoir two-thirds full of water. Add sand around the outside of the reservoir, and water it in to make a snug fit.

How do you set up a water feature pump?
How to connect the pump and lights on a Water Feature
- Take the transformer and insert the pump cable into the transformer.
- If the Feature has lights connect the light too.
- Then connect the clear tubing to the pump outlet.
- Ensure the pump is placed back inside the feature and fully submerged in water.

What is a bubbling fountain?
A traditional bubbler fountain sits in an upright container, such as a large ceramic planter. The water bubbles up from the top, and the water stays in the container to recirculate through the submersible pump. It only comes up a couple of inches above the water level — just enough to make the sound of flowing water.
